In the first year, $158 million was made by Jakes 58 in earnings, however Suffolk OTB accuses of never providing its fair share to the OTB Delaware North.
There were in addition to overcharging on operational and building expenditures expenses. Delaware North also used the trademarks of OTB without proper permissions and allegedly used the OTBs marketing budget to fill vacant hotel rooms.
The OTB suit goes on to assert:
Hundreds of millions of dollars of VLT earnings have passed through Delaware Norths hands. But county and to the state to other businesses and its own hotel, Delaware North has diverted cash due at every chance.
Delaware Norths secret business plan for Jakes 58 is straightforward: Costs are charged with Suffolk OTBsJakes 58 Casino to ensure Delaware NorthsJakes 58 Resort and Restaurant can make money.
The OTB asserts to get documentation of the redirected funds, which, according to the suit, must have been paid into the County. Additionally, the OTB claims Delaware North made almost 100 fraudulent construction orders, which led tomillions (of dollars) from overcharges, all which favored Delaware North.
Besides wrongdoing, the lawsuit claims Delaware Northincludes obfuscated and willfully blocked Suffolk OTBs accessibility to documents to conceal bogus accounting.
Delaware North also sought to maintain the wool pulled Suffolk OTBs eyes by refusing to provide the 2019 working budget to OTB until the eleventh hour that Suffolk OTB will be unable to meaningfully review it before it was submitted to the Gambling Commission.
As if all of that wasnt enough, Delaware North supposedlyrefused to take responsibility for violations of state gaming regulations. The business charged Suffolk OTB $66,000 for casino gambling violations.
In complete, Delaware North may face as much as some 5 million in payment and damages into the OTB. The OTB is asking the court to nullify the contract with Delaware North therefore it can look for a companion that is new attempt again to get back on course and to manage Jakes 58.
Delaware Norths version isalso expected, quite different. According to Delaware Norths spokesperson, Glen White, the contract has not been violated by the business.
White claims that the firm has conducted its business deals with the OTB and abided by the agreement between the two parties.
White states that the claims against Delaware North have beencontrived.
He points out that Suffolks OTB operations havelanded in bankruptcy after many several years of ineffective operations, Suffolk OTB, together with approval of the US Bankruptcy Court, turned into home-state, industry-leading Delaware North to develop and manage its video gambling operations.
Beneath Delaware Norths direction, the land has always outperformed financial projections, leading to greater than expected returns for Suffolk OTB, the citizens of Suffolk Countyas well as the State of New York.
White also states that Delaware North has pouredmillions of its own dollars in Jakes 58. He says that the extract of money was to receive it to someprofessionally-run company that produces millions of dollars for the community and state.
